    • Semipreparative gas chromatography is an excellent technique for isolating small amounts of volatile compounds from mixtures. Given the limitations of the commercially available collection tubes, a new, inexpensive semipreparative GC collection tube was developed utilizing a standard 5-mm NMR tube to collect the purified samples. The use of NMR tubes allows for the facile isolation of compounds from the GC with good percent recoveries followed by NMR analysis of the pure isolated compound. Instructions for assembling and use of the apparatus are provided.
